Montana State University Billings Graduate Student Diversity
327 of MSU Billings’s students are in graduate programs. The highest graduate-level award offered is Master’s degree.
Gender Diversity (Graduate)
Among graduate students at MSU Billings, approximately 22% are male and 78% are female.
Racial-Ethnic Diversity (Graduate)
The racial-ethnic breakdown of Montana State University Billings graduate students is as follows.
| Race/Ethnicity | Number of Students |
|---|---|
| Asian | 1 |
| Black or African American | 3 |
| Hispanic | 9 |
| White | 287 |
| American Indian/Alaska Native | 13 |
| Two or More Races | 6 |
| Non-Resident | 3 |
Online Learning at Montana State University Billings
MSU Billings delivers online programs for students who need flexibility.
At the graduate level, 43 students took at least one online class and 176 took all classes online. Distance education is available at the graduate level.
